Prepare for CompTIA's Linux+ Exams

As the Linux server and desktop markets continue to grow, so does the need for qualified Linux administrators. CompTIA's Linux+ certification (Exams LX0-101 and LX0-102) includes the very latest enhancements to the popular open source operating system. This detailed guide not only covers all key exam topics—such as using Linux command-line tools, understanding the boot process and scripts, managing files and file systems, managing system security, and much more—it also builds your practical Linux skills with real-world examples. Inside, you'll find:

Full coverage of all exam objectives in a systematic approach, so you can be confident you're getting the instruction you need for the exam

Real-world scenarios that put what you've learned into practical context

Challenging review questions in each chapter to prepare you for exam day

Exam Essentials, a key feature in each chapter that identifies critical areas you must become proficient in before taking the exam

A handy tear card that maps every official exam objective to the corresponding chapter in the book, so you can track your exam prep objective by objective

About the Author, Roderick W. Smith

Roderick W. Smith, Linux+, LPIC-1, is a Linux consultant and author. His areas of expertise include Linux networking, filesystems, and cross-platform configuration. He has written over 20 books on open source technologies, including the LPIC-1: Linux Professional Institute Certification Study Guide, 2nd Edition and Linux Administrator Street Smarts, both from Sybex.
